The ratio of the number of tarts to the number of muffins in a stall is 6 : 1. A tart costs $1.60 and a muffin costs $0.40. If all the tarts and muffins are sold, a sum of $400 will be collected. How many tarts are there altogether?
|
Tarts |
Muffins |
Total |
Number |
6 u |
1 u |
|
Value |
$1.60 |
$0.40 |
|
Total value |
9.6 u |
0.4 u |
$400 |
Amount collected if all the tarts are sold
= 6 u x 1.6
= 9.6 u
Amount collected if all the muffins are sold
= 1 u x 0.4 u
= 0.4 u
Amount collected if all the tarts and muffins are sold
= 9.6 u + 0.4 u
= 10 u
10 u = 400
1 u = 400 ÷ 10 = 40
Total number of tarts
= 6 u
= 6 x 40
= 240
Answer(s): 240
